MANSFIELD, Conn. — Andrew Dewing drove in three runs and top-seeded Eastern Connecticut State eliminated the University of Southern Maine from the Little East Conference baseball championships with a 6-5 victory Friday.

Dewing’s second RBI single gave the Warriors (31-10) a 2-1 lead in the third inning, and he drew a bases-loaded walk during a four-run fourth that made it 6-1.

USM (22-19) got an RBI single from Troy Thibodeau in the fourth, then cut the deficit to 6-5 in the fifth. Mike Eaton doubled and scored on a triple by Nick Grady, and after a walk to Josh Mackey, Tucker White drilled a two-run double.

Relievers Evan Chamberlain and sophomore Andrew Merritt blanked the Huskies over the final four innings, however.

Eaton finished 2 for 2 with three walks and an RBI. USM reliever Dustin Stanton allowed just two hits in 5 2/3 scoreless innings.
